Abstract

A pot-type burner comprises an open burner having a pot formed by a cylindrical wall defining a column with a bottom wall and an open top, a means for supplying liquid fuel to the vicinity of the bottom wall within the pot, and a first column barrier for restricting the flow of vapor derived from the liquid fuel. The first barrier is spaced axially from the bottom wall in order to form a first chamber with a restricted throat, a second column barrier is spaced axially within the pot, from the first barrier, the second barrier comprising a catalyzer plate extending in a plane normal to the axis of the pot, the catalyzer plate having a central opening, radially extending, spaced apart fins and an annular portion near the first wall of the pot but spaced therefrom to define an annular opening with the first wall. The fins each have a planar component extending axially relative to the column, the second barrier defining a second chamber and the first wall having perforations at least at the level of the second chamber in order to supply air to support combustion of the vapors at the second chamber whereby a blue flame will be sustained in the column at the catalyzer plate.

Claims

exact text as granted — not AI-modified
I claim:  
     
         1 . A pot-type burner comprising an open burner having a cylindrical wall defining a pot forming a vertical column with a bottom wall and an open top, means for supplying liquid fuel to the vicinity of the bottom wall within the pot, and a column barrier is spaced vertically within the pot, spaced from the bottom wall, the column barrier comprising a catalyzer plate, extending in a plane normal to the axis of the pot, the catalyzer plate having a central opening, and radially extending, spaced apart fins whereby fuel vapours passing by the fins will absorb heat from the fins to produce a blue flame.  
     
     
         2 . A pot-type burner as defined in  claim 1  wherein a ring is provided between the bottom wall and the catalyzer plate to define first and second chambers and the ring defines a restricted throat between the first and second chamber for the purpose of retaining the vapours in order to increase the temperature of the vapours within the pot.  
     
     
         3 . A pot-type burner as defined in  claim 2  wherein the second chamber includes an annular series of air holes defined in the cylindrical wall defining the pot in order to provide air to mix with the vapours before passing through the catalyzer plate.  
     
     
         4 . The burner as defined in  claim 1  wherein the catalyzer plate includes a first ring defining a central opening along the axis of the column, a second ring in the plane of the first ring but spaced radially therefrom, the second ring defining an annular space between the wall defining the pot and the periphery of the second ring, and a series of radially extending fins extending between the first and second rings with each fin defining a plane extending axially of the column.  
     
     
         5 . The burner as defined in  claim 4  wherein the second ring is fabricated separately from the first ring and the fins extend as one-piece from the first ring and are alternately staggered to overlap top and bottom surfaces of the second ring.  
     
     
         6 . The burner as defined in  claim 4  wherein a plurality of tongues extend from the periphery of the second ring to abut the wall defining the pot in order to maintain the annular space between the wall and the periphery of the second ring.  
     
     
         7 . The burner as defined in  claim 6  wherein the first ring includes an annular series of openings.  
     
     
         8 . A pot-type burner comprises an open burner having a pot formed by a cylindrical wall defining a column with a bottom wall and an open top, a means for supplying liquid fuel to the vicinity of the bottom wall within the cylinder, and a first column barrier for restricting the flow of vapour derived from the liquid fuel, the first barrier spaced axially from the bottom wall in order to form a first chamber with a restricted throat, a second column barrier spaced axially within the pot, from the first barrier, the second barrier comprising a catalyzer plate extending in a plane normal to the axis of the pot, the catalyzer plate having a central opening, radially extending, spaced apart fins and an annular portion near the first wall of the pot but spaced therefrom to define an annular opening with the first wall, the fins each having a planar component extending axially relative to the column, the catalyzer plate defining a second chamber with the first barrier and the first wall having perforations at least at the level of the second chamber in order to supply air to support combustion of the vapours at the second barrier whereby a blue flame will be sustained in the column at the catalyzer plate.  
     
     
         9 . The burner as defined in  claim 8  wherein the first barrier includes a barrier ring normal to the axis of the cylinder, the barrier ring having a planar web portion with axially extending peripheral and inner flanges and wherein the inner flange defines the throat.  
     
     
         10 . The burner as defined in  claim 8  wherein the ring is removably supported within the cylinder.  
     
     
         11 . The burner as defined in  claim 9  wherein the first ring defines a central opening and extends in a plane normal to the axis of the pot, a second ring spaced radially from the first ring and the second ring spaced slightly from the wall of the cylinder to define an annular opening between the first wall and the periphery of the second ring, and the fins are flat, planar panels extending radially and axially.  
     
     
         12 . The burner as defined in  claim 11  wherein the second ring has parallel outer and inner surfaces and alternating fins overlap the inner and outer surfaces.  
     
     
         13 . A catalyzer plate for use in a pot-type burner having a cylindrical wall with a bottom wall and an open top, the catalyzer plate having a central opening, radially extending spaced-apart fins terminating at an annular outer ring, the fins each having a planar component extending normal to the plane of the plate to thereby improve heat exchange that will occur at the level of the catalyzer plate between the fins.
